  Course Content

• Health and Social Care Policy
• Health Promotion
• Managing Quality in Health and Social Care
• Safeguarding in Health and Social Care
• Mental Health and Wellbeing
• Leadership and Management in Health and Social Care
• Research Methods in Health and Social Care
• Equality and Diversity in Health and Social Care
• Working with Vulnerable Populations
• Health and Social Care Legislation

  Assessment

The assessment is done via submission of assignment. There are no written exams.
